For Max Kessler, being compared to Adam Sandler has been a running theme since childhood — then the comparison worked in his favor.

The 32-year-old content creator spoke with PEOPLE on August 8, and explained that people started pointing out his uncanny resemblance to the comedian when he was just 8 years old. Though Kessler admits he "was more into sports" than films growing up, he still found himself watching Sandler's biggest hits — and imagining what it might be like to meet him one day.

That dream came true in 2016, thanks to a coincidence. When Kessler saw the trailer for Sandler's film The Do-Over, he noticed the comedian's character shared his exact name — Max Kessler. "What are the odds of that?" he recalled. Amused, he posted about it on Reddit, and the post quickly gained traction. The buzz eventually reached Sandler himself, who invited Kessler to the film's premiere.

On the red carpet, the two finally came face-to-face. In an interview, Sandler jokingly introduced Kessler as the "younger, sweeter, better version of me." For Kessler, who had never met the star before, the moment is ingrained in his memory. "I was super nervous because he's one of the best — if not the best — comedians and actors of all time," he said. "But it was a blast. It was probably one of the best moments I've had."

Years later, Kessler assumed his brush with Hollywood was behind him, but that changed when he was approached about becoming a body double for Happy Gilmore 2, the sequel to Sandler's 1996 cult classic. "But then I got a message that's like, 'Are you interested in a body double role?'" Kessler recalled. After submitting an audition and working through golf and acting lessons, Kessler stepped into the surreal role of playing a younger Happy Gilmore. With Sandler and actress Julie Bowen offering support and guidance along the way, he crushed the role and got to appear alongside some of Hollywood's biggest stars like Bad Bunny and Travis Kelce.

Looking back, Kessler says seeing himself in the film's credits was a surreal payoff. "Seeing yourself in the credits, you're just like, 'Wow,'" he shared. "This is just bonkers." He also revealed that his family back in Massachusetts held a watch party when the Netflix film came out on July 25.

Kessler has since returned to his corporate day job, but as for more acting gigs, he says he's "open to" more in the future, and has already amassed quite a following on social media.
